System::Diagnostics::Stopwatch क्लास

Stopwatch class

समय मापन की अनुमति देता है। इस क्लास की वस्तुओं को केवल System::MakeObject() फ़ंक्शन का उपयोग करके ही आवंटित किया जाना चाहिए। इस प्रकार का उदाहरण स्टैक पर या operator new का उपयोग करके कभी न बनाएँ, क्योंकि इससे रनटाइम त्रुटियाँ और/या असर्शन त्रुटियाँ उत्पन्न होंगी। हमेशा इस क्लास को System::SmartPtr पॉइंटर में लपेटें और इस पॉइंटर का उपयोग फ़ंक्शनों को तर्क के रूप में पास करने के लिए करें।

class Stopwatch : public System::Object

विधियाँ

विधिविवरण
get_Elapsed() constवर्तमान उदाहरण द्वारा मापे गए कुल बीते समय को प्राप्त करता है।
get_ElapsedMilliseconds() constवर्तमान उदाहरण द्वारा मापे गए कुल बीते समय को मिलीसेकंड में प्राप्त करता है।
get_ElapsedTicks() constवर्तमान उदाहरण द्वारा मापे गए कुल बीते समय को टाइमर टिक में प्राप्त करता है।
get_IsRunning() constजाँचता है कि स्टॉपवॉच चल रहा है या नहीं।
Reset()समय मापन को रोकता है, मापे गए अंतराल को शून्य पर सेट करता है।
Restart()मापे गए अंतराल को शून्य पर सेट करता है, फिर समय मापन शुरू करता है।
Start()समय मापन शुरू करता है।
static StartNew()नया Stopwatch ऑब्जेक्ट बनाता है और मापन शुरू करता है।
Stop()समय मापन को रोकता है।
Stopwatch()RTTI जानकारी।
virtual ~Stopwatch()डिस्ट्रक्टर।

संबंधित देखें